Check 511 before embarking on highway travel

Before embarking on road trips, check the statewide 511 travel information system for up-to-date reports and images of highway conditions. The Idaho 511 system enables drivers to check highway conditions on the Web at 511.idaho.gov and by telephone, both line-based and cellular. Read More


Incident Response team: 100,000 customers served

Almost all drivers will have a flat tire, need a tow, run out of gas, have an engine overheat, or witness a crash at some time. That's why ITD's Incident Response unit formed in 1997. But how many have cleared Christmas trees, herded animals from the highway, or recovered wedding dresses from I-84? Not too many. Read More
